The video tutorial discusses four types of presentation delivery: reading, memorizing, impromptu, and extemporaneous. Reading involves delivering a presentation word-for-word, which is not recommended due to lack of engagement. Memorizing is similar but can sound robotic. Impromptu speaking requires minimal preparation and is a valuable skill. Extemporaneous delivery, the recommended method, involves speaking from a well-practiced outline in a conversational style, allowing for audience engagement and adaptability.
